Understanding Scanbox Dental Monitoring

The Scanbox dental monitoring system is a non-invasive, state-of-the-art tool that allows dentists to monitor and analyze a patient’s oral health with unparalleled precision. It is a significant departure from traditional dental examinations, which often rely on visual inspections, X-rays, and manual measurements. The Scanbox dental monitoring  system employs a combination of advanced imaging technologies, including 3D scanning and computer-aided design (CAD), to provide a comprehensive and accurate assessment of a patient’s oral condition.

Applications of Scanbox Dental Monitoring

Scanbox dental monitoring has a wide range of applications in the field of dentistry:

1. Orthodontics: In orthodontics, Scanbox aids in the planning and monitoring of treatments like braces and clear aligners. It provides orthodontists with detailed insights into tooth movements and allows for more precise adjustments, leading to shorter treatment durations.

2. Implant Dentistry: In implant dentistry, the system plays a crucial role in the planning and placement of dental implants. The 3D images help ensure the implants are positioned accurately for optimal function and aesthetics.

3. Periodontics: Scanbox can be used to monitor periodontal conditions, including gum health and the progression of gum disease. This early detection can prevent the development of more severe periodontal issues.

4. Restorative Dentistry: For restorative procedures like crowns, bridges, and fillings, the system assists in creating highly precise dental restorations, reducing the need for multiple adjustments and improving the longevity of the restorations.
